Frequently Asked Questions about Short-term Nature View Apartments

What is the Cheapest Short-term apartment in Nature View?

Currently the most affordable Short-term Apartment in Nature View is at Live at The Oaks of West Saint Paul | Spac... listed at $1,050.

How much is the average rent for a Short-term Nature View Apartment?

The average rent for a Short-term Apartment in Nature View is $1,821.

What is the largest Short-term Nature View Apartment for rent?

Today's Short-term apartment with the most square footage in Nature View is a 1,454 square feet unit starting from $1,445 at The Westlyn.

What is the average size for Nature View Short-term Apartments for rent?

The average size for a Short-term rental in Nature View is currently at 670 sq ft.
